The interest rate for those participating in the Deferred Retirement Option Plan is now 4.16 percent for the period from Oct. 1-Dec. 31, 2025. The rate has been above 4.0 percent since December of 2024. OP&F uses a variable interest rate for DROP and also re-employed retiree accounts.
The rate will be equal to the 10-year U.S. Treasury Note Business Day Series, as published by the United States Federal Reserve, with a cap of 5.0 percent and a minimum rate of 2.5 percent.
DROP is an optional benefit that allows eligible police officers and firefighters to accumulate a lump–sum of money for retirement.
